Функциональность карты-флип в веб-сайте Django Quiz

Я новичок в Джанго. Технически это мой первый проект.

Я создаю веб-приложение для викторины в Django, используя приложение для викторины tomwalker. Я хотел бы представить вопросы на карточке, когда пользователь отвечает на вопрос, карточка перевернется и покажет объяснение вопроса и правильный ответ.

Как заполнить обратную сторону карточки объяснением ответа после того, как пользователь отправит свой ответ?

В моей текущей реализации, когда пользователь нажимает кнопку "Отправить" (чтобы отправить ответ), страница перезагружается со следующим вопросом, и обратная сторона карты не отображается.
